•  The battery must not be subjected to mechanical 

impact. However, if this should happen, the battery 

must be checked by the manufacturer. Contact your 

servicing agent. You must not continue to use a 

damaged battery. 

•  If damaged or defective, the battery must be singled out 

and checked. Please contact your specialist dealer and 

discuss with them the next steps with regard to return 

and repair. The defective/damaged battery must not be 

used again or opened. 

•  Always ensure that the battery is kept clean and dry.

•  Charge battery on a fire-and-heat-resistant 

underground. Do not place easily flammable or 

flammable objects close to the battery.

•  Mishandling can lead to overheating, fire or explosions.

Safety instructions and precautions on how to store 

the battery:

WARNING!

•  Protect the battery immediately upon separating from 

the battery charger or motor. Never allow any moisture 

or foreign particles (e.g. metal fragments, small nails, 

filings or other conductive metals) to get into the 

battery. 

•  Do not expose the battery to moisture of any kind 

during storage (water, rainwater, snow, etc.). 

•  Before storing it, charge the battery and check its 

charge status every 3 months. 

•  Store the battery in a cool and dry location where it is 

safe from damage and unauthorised access. 

•  To achieve the optimum battery service life, it should be 

stored at a temperature from 10°C to 25°C and at a 

humidity of 20% to 75%.

•  Battery storing conditions can be found in technical 

specification section.

•  Avoid direct sunlight. 

•  When the battery is not in use, recharge it at least 

every 12 weeks to prevent damage. 

Safety instructions and precautions on the charging 

process:

WARNING!

•  Only charge the battery in a ventilated, dry and dust-

free environment. 

•  Do not charge the battery in the presence or vicinity of 

flammable liquids or gases. 

•  Do not expose the battery to moisture of any kind 

during charging (water, rainwater, snow, etc.). 

•  Do not carry out the charging process in rooms where 

moisture may affect the battery. 

•  The battery must only be charged at temperatures 

between 0 °C and 40 °C. If you attempt to carry out a 

charging process outside of this temperature range, the 

battery mechanism automatically switches off the 

charging process. 

•  Only use the designated charger to charge the battery. 

Your specialist dealer can provide the relevant 

information. 

DANGER!

•  Using an unsuitable battery charger can lead to 

malfunction and result in the battery having a limited 

service life. There is also a danger of fire and explosion. 

•  When the charging process is complete, disconnect the 

charger from the mains socket first before 

disconnecting it from the battery. 

• 

Ensure adequate air circulation as soon as the battery 

is charged. In principle, only charge the battery under 

supervision. 

•  Damaged batteries must not be recharged or used any 

further. 

•  Damaged battery chargers (damage to the plug, 

housing, cable) must not be used. 

Safety information and precautions on how to 

transport and ship the battery: 

WARNING!

•  Lithium-ion cells are used in the battery. Transport and 

shipping of the battery are, therefore, subject to all 

applicable statutory requirements, which must be 

strictly observed. For instance, a defective battery must 

never be transported by plane. 

•  If your battery is defective, take it personally to your 

specialist dealer as shipping lithium-ion batteries by 

post or other carriers is subject to strict rules and 

regulations. Once again, we recommend that you 

contact your specialist dealer. 

•  As transport regulations may change annually, we 

strongly recommend that you consult your travel 

operator, airline or shipping line before you set out on 

your trip in order to learn about the current applicable 

regulations. A defective battery must not be taken on a 

plane or put in your luggage. 

NOTE:

•  If your battery is fitted to the pulling device when being 

transported, relaxed transport regulations apply in 

accordance with UN3481. 

•  Make sure you keep the packaging container of the 

battery in case you need to transport it. 

•  Discuss transportation with your specialist dealer prior 

to shipping.
